ALACHUA COUNTY, FL – The Florida Highway Patrol said a two-vehicle collision in Alachua County claimed the life of an elderly driver.
According to the Alachua Chronicle, the incident occurred Feb. 10 near the intersection of U.S Highway 441 and County Road 237.
State troopers said an 88-year-old woman was driving a sedan south on County Road 237 shortly before 7 p.m. when she pulled out onto the northbound lanes of U.S. 441. The sedan entered the path of a northbound pickup truck and the vehicles collided.
